Essential Probiotic Foods for Gut Wellness

Maintaining a daily intake of beneficial bacteria is crucial for overall health, including immunity and digestion. An imbalance between good and harmful bacteria in the gut can lead to infections and digestive issues. Incorporating probiotic-rich foods helps restore gut harmony and supports digestion..

Yogurt
Rich in beneficial bacteria, yogurt promotes healthy digestion. Opt for varieties without added sugar or preservatives, and enhance flavor with fruits or oats.

Kefir
This fermented milk drink offers a range of probiotic strains and is suitable for those with lactose intolerance. Flavored options are widely available.

Kimchi
A fermented vegetable dish packed with vitamins A and C and known for its anti-inflammatory benefits. It makes a tangy side or can elevate rice or noodle dishes.

Fermented Cheese
Add cheeses like mozzarella or cheddar to your diet for live probiotic cultures. Look for labels indicating active cultures for maximum benefit.

Buttermilk
A potent source of probiotics, especially if labeled cultured, making it a healthy daily beverage choice.
